学习JavaScript网站的交互性是一个渐进的过程,你需要熟悉HTML和CSS来构建网页的基本结构,随后,通过JavaScript,你可以添加动态内容和交互功能,如响应用户点击、表单验证、动画效果等,JavaScript使得网页变得生动起来,提升用户体验,学习过程中,你可以使用现代浏览器如Chrome的开发者工具进行实时编码和调试,随着技能提升,你可以尝试框架和库,如React或Vue,以构建更复杂的应用程序。
在当今的数字化时代,JavaScript已成为前端开发的核心技术之一,对于初学者来说,掌握JavaScript网站交互无疑是一项挑战,但也是通往前端开发世界的必经之路,本文将从零开始,详细阐述如何学习JavaScript网站交互,帮助读者快速入门并逐步成为前端开发高手。
基础知识准备
要学习JavaScript网站交互,首先需要扎实的HTML和CSS基础,HTML负责网页内容的结构化,而CSS则负责美化和布局,只有掌握了这两大基石,才能进一步探索JavaScript的奥秘。
JavaScript基础
-
变量与数据类型:了解如何声明变量以及JavaScript的基本数据类型(如字符串、数字、布尔值、数组等)。
-
条件语句与循环:学习如何使用if-else、switch-case等条件语句以及for、while等循环结构。
-
函数:掌握函数的创建和调用方法,理解参数传递和返回值的概念。
-
事件处理:了解如何为网页元素添加事件监听器,并响应用户的操作(如点击、鼠标移动等)。
JavaScript网站交互进阶
-
DOM操作:深入学习如何使用JavaScript获取和修改HTML文档的结构(DOM),实现动态更新网页内容。
-
AJAX技术:掌握异步请求(Ajax)的方法和原理,能够实现网页数据的实时加载和更新。
-
回调函数与Promise:理解回调函数的原理和优缺点,并学会使用Promise来处理异步操作。
-
事件委托与冒泡/捕获:学习如何利用事件冒泡和捕获机制优化事件处理,提高代码的执行效率。
-
Ajax高级应用:了解如何创建自定义的Ajax请求,处理复杂的服务器响应数据,并结合实际案例进行练习。
实战项目实践
理论学习固然重要,但只有将所学知识应用到实际项目中,才能真正掌握JavaScript网站交互的精髓,建议初学者从简单的项目开始,如制作一个简单的个人博客或在线商城,并逐步尝试添加更多的交互功能。
学习JavaScript网站交互是一个长期的过程,需要耐心和毅力,通过不断学习和实践,相信每位初学者都能掌握这一技能,并在前端开发领域取得优异的成绩。